概要

The aim of this work presented here is to analyze the mechanism of ultrasonic test signals in magnetic materials using electromagnetic acoustic transducer (EMAT). The coupling mechanism for EMAT between the electromagnetic fields and the applied excitation of ultrasonic wave are investigated. First, a nonlinear magnetic model in two dimensions is presented for the coupling mechanism. Secondly, the coupling mechanisms in ferromagnetic materials are studied analytically and numerically. Finally, the numerical simulation result is shown and discussed in order to demonstrate the feasibility of our proposed method.
